Why Businesses Explore Poly AI Alternatives in 2026
Organizations turn to Poly AI alternatives when their current setup no longer supports evolving priorities. Integration needs often drive the search, as some teams use CRMs or telephony systems outside Poly AI’s primary ecosystem. They want seamless plug-and-play connections that minimize custom development.
Speed of deployment represents another critical factor. Many businesses can no longer afford weeks or months of implementation. They require platforms that enable rapid launch using existing documentation, call recordings, and standard operating procedures. This approach allows internal teams to iterate quickly without relying heavily on vendor support.
Customization depth also plays a major role. Industries such as healthcare, finance, and insurance demand specialized call logic, compliance checkpoints, and multi-step decision trees. Platforms that offer greater control over these elements help teams maintain accuracy while adapting to regulatory changes.
Voice performance across diverse audiences matters more than ever. Global operations benefit from tools that handle accents, dialects, and multiple languages with high accuracy. Transparent pricing structures further influence decisions, as businesses prefer usage-based models that scale predictably rather than rigid enterprise contracts.

Top Poly AI Alternatives: Detailed Comparison
Businesses benefit from a clear side-by-side view of leading options. The following table summarizes key aspects of standout Poly AI alternatives.
| Tool Name | Key Features | Pricing Model | Best Suited For |
|---|---|---|---|
| CallBotics.ai | 48-hour deployment, 80%+ resolution, built-in analytics, compliance support | Custom pricing | High-volume contact centers |
| Vapi AI | API-first control, low latency, 100+ languages, model flexibility | Pay-as-you-go + Enterprise | Developer-driven teams |
| Bland AI | Custom prompts, scalable infrastructure, sentiment analysis | $0.09 per minute (billed per second) | Compliance-focused operations |
| Retell AI | No-code builder, auto IVR navigation, CRM integrations | Pay-as-you-go + Enterprise | Rapid deployment needs |
This comparison highlights how each platform addresses different priorities. Teams can use it as a starting point for deeper evaluation.

In-Depth Look at Leading Alternatives
CallBotics.ai CallBotics.ai excels in enterprise environments where quick deployment and high resolution rates matter most. The platform leverages nearly two decades of voice operations experience to create pre-trained agents that handle routine and complex inquiries autonomously. Teams can go live within 48 hours by uploading standard operating procedures, PDFs, and historical call data.
Real-time transcripts, sentiment analysis, and outcome tracking come built-in, giving supervisors immediate visibility into performance. The system integrates smoothly with popular tools such as Zendesk, Shopify, and Twilio. One healthcare clinic reported clearing a major backlog and processing significant reimbursements after implementing the solution. Quick AI US views CallBotics.ai as particularly strong for organizations prioritizing end-to-end automation and measurable efficiency gains.
Vapi AI Vapi AI appeals to technical teams that value complete control over their voice agents. The API-native architecture allows developers to shape every aspect of the conversation flow, from intent recognition to response generation. Low latency and broad language support make it suitable for global operations.
Users appreciate the ability to bring their own models and avoid platform lock-in. Automated testing features help catch issues before agents go live. While it requires some technical expertise, Vapi AI rewards teams that want bespoke experiences tailored precisely to their needs.
Bland AI Bland AI focuses on customizable behavior through prompt engineering and strong compliance features. The platform supports dynamic data exchange and scales to handle thousands of concurrent calls. Its guardrails help maintain consistency across interactions while allowing natural conversational flow.
Organizations in regulated industries often choose Bland AI for its security posture and detailed audit capabilities. The per-minute billing provides predictability, though high volumes require careful monitoring.
Retell AI Retell AI stands out for its intuitive no-code builder that enables rapid creation of conversational flows. Teams can design multi-step interactions, integrate with CRMs, and handle IVR navigation without writing code. Automatic knowledge base syncing keeps agents current with the latest information.
The platform suits organizations that want to empower non-technical staff to manage updates internally. Quick deployment and flexible integrations make Retell AI a practical choice for mid-sized teams transitioning from traditional IVR systems.
Essential Features to Look for in Voice AI Platforms
When evaluating Poly AI alternatives, focus on natural language processing that creates fluid, human-like conversations rather than rigid scripts. No-code builders accelerate launch timelines and reduce dependency on specialized developers. Robust integrations with existing CRM, calendar, and helpdesk systems streamline operations and minimize data silos.
Analytics capabilities provide actionable insights into call outcomes, sentiment trends, and performance metrics. Transparent pricing models help avoid unexpected costs and support accurate budgeting. Multi-language support becomes increasingly important for organizations serving diverse customer bases. Finally, strong compliance features protect sensitive data and maintain trust in regulated sectors.
